Class Zend_Validate_Identical

Description
  • copyright: Copyright (c) 2005-2010 Zend Technologies USA Inc. (http://www.zend.com)
  • license: New BSD License

Located in /Validate/Identical.php (line 31)

Zend_Validate_Abstract
   |
   --Zend_Validate_Identical
Class Constant Summary
 MISSING_TOKEN = 'missingToken'
 NOT_SAME = 'notSame'
Variable Summary
Method Summary
 void __construct ([mixed $token = null])
 boolean getStrict ()
 string getToken ()
 boolean isValid (mixed $value, [array $context = null])
Variables
array $_messageTemplates = array(
self::NOT_SAME => "The two given tokens do not match",
self::MISSING_TOKEN => 'No token was provided to match against',
)
(line 44)

Error messages

  • access: protected

Redefinition of:
Zend_Validate_Abstract::$_messageTemplates
Validation failure message template definitions
array $_messageVariables = array(
'token' => '_tokenString'
)
(line 52)
  • access: protected

Redefinition of:
Zend_Validate_Abstract::$_messageVariables
Additional variables available for validation failure messages
mixed $_strict = true (line 62)
  • access: protected
mixed $_token (line 61)
  • access: protected
string $_tokenString (line 60)

Original token against which to validate

  • access: protected

Inherited Variables

Inherited from Zend_Validate_Abstract

Zend_Validate_Abstract::$_defaultTranslator
Zend_Validate_Abstract::$_errors
Zend_Validate_Abstract::$_messageLength
Zend_Validate_Abstract::$_messages
Zend_Validate_Abstract::$_obscureValue
Zend_Validate_Abstract::$_translator
Zend_Validate_Abstract::$_translatorDisabled
Zend_Validate_Abstract::$_value
Methods
Constructor __construct (line 70)

Sets validator options

  • access: public
void __construct ([mixed $token = null])
  • mixed $token
getStrict (line 115)

Returns the strict parameter

  • access: public
boolean getStrict ()
getToken (line 92)

Retrieve token

  • access: public
string getToken ()
isValid (line 141)

Defined by Zend_Validate_Interface

Returns true if and only if a token has been set and the provided value matches that token.

  • access: public
boolean isValid (mixed $value, [array $context = null])
  • mixed $value
  • array $context
setStrict (line 125)

Sets the strict parameter

  • access: public
void setStrict (Zend_Validate_Identical $strict)
setToken (line 103)

Set token against which to compare

  • access: public
Zend_Validate_Identical setToken (mixed $token)
  • mixed $token

Inherited Methods

Inherited From Zend_Validate_Abstract

 Zend_Validate_Abstract::getDefaultTranslator()
 Zend_Validate_Abstract::getErrors()
 Zend_Validate_Abstract::getMessageLength()
 Zend_Validate_Abstract::getMessages()
 Zend_Validate_Abstract::getMessageTemplates()
 Zend_Validate_Abstract::getMessageVariables()
 Zend_Validate_Abstract::getObscureValue()
 Zend_Validate_Abstract::getTranslator()
 Zend_Validate_Abstract::hasDefaultTranslator()
 Zend_Validate_Abstract::hasTranslator()
 Zend_Validate_Abstract::setDefaultTranslator()
 Zend_Validate_Abstract::setDisableTranslator()
 Zend_Validate_Abstract::setMessage()
 Zend_Validate_Abstract::setMessageLength()
 Zend_Validate_Abstract::setMessages()
 Zend_Validate_Abstract::setObscureValue()
 Zend_Validate_Abstract::setTranslator()
 Zend_Validate_Abstract::translatorIsDisabled()
 Zend_Validate_Abstract::_createMessage()
 Zend_Validate_Abstract::_error()
 Zend_Validate_Abstract::_setValue()
 Zend_Validate_Abstract::__get()
Class Constants
MISSING_TOKEN = 'missingToken' (line 38)
NOT_SAME = 'notSame' (line 37)

Error codes

Documentation generated on Mon, 21 Jun 2010 15:28:13 -0400 by phpDocumentor 1.4.3